parsec (symbol pc)
A unit of distance used in professional astronomy. It is defined as the distance at which an object would have an annual parallax of one arc second. It is equivalent to 3.0857 × 1013 kilometres, 3.2616 light years or 206,265 astronomical units.
Multiples in common use are the kiloparsec (kpc, 1,000 parsecs) and the megaparsec (Mpc, 1,000,000 parsecs).
